Output 99073fab58393b18228a831bbcdece427f312e953e3e1f784f615fe039c5193a:49

value
89528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9900add6dcae28b4c8e9283e05af199cef045ff9 OP_EQUAL
address
3Fe285LwPaWZRdVV9xChAfsGVw2GjPbShz
transaction
99073fab58393b18228a831bbcdece427f312e953e3e1f784f615fe039c5193a
spent
true